PROBLEM TO BE SOLVED: To provide a method for inexpensively and industrially advantageously producing the subject compound useful as an intermediate for synthesizing vitamin A and various perfume products at a low cost by reacting a specific hydroxytetrahydrofuran compound with formaldehyde in the presence of a carboxylic acid, etc., and then acylating the produced compound. SOLUTION: This method for producing a 4-acryloxy-2-formyl-butene compound of formula III [R<1> is H, a (substituted) aliphatic hydrocarbon or a (substituted) aromatic hydrocarbon] (for example, 4-acetoxy-2-formyl-butene) comprises reacting a hydroxytetrahydrofuran compound of formula I (R is H or methyl) (for example, 2-hydroxytetrahydrofuran) with formaldehyde in the presence of a carboxylic acid (for example, butyric acid) and a primary or secondary amine (for example, dibutylamine) at a temperature of, preferably, 50-150 deg.C and at a pressure of, preferably, 1-3 atm to form a compound of formula II (for example, 2-formyl-4-hydroxy-1-butene), and then acrylating the obtained compound of formula II with acetic anhydride, etc. |
